Tata Indicom Introduces ULTA PLAN, STD Calls 30p/min

Follow Us

Tata Indicom—the CDMA brand of Tata Teleservices Ltd. today launched another industry-first, "ULTA PLAN" which offers a path-breaking STD calling tariff of just 30 paise per minute for both existing and new prepaid subscribers across the country.

With ULTA PLAN, subscribers will be able to make local calls at 50 paise per minute, thereby making for an industry-defying proposition, where STD calls actually cost less than local calls.




Tata Indicom subscribers can avail of the benefits of ULTA PLAN by recharging their number with First Recharge Vouchers available at an MRP of Rs 58 and Rs 104, wherein they can make STD calls at just 30 paise per minute for a period of three months from the very date of recharge for the first 600 minutes per month—after this usage, STD calls will be charged at 50 paise per minute.

The ULTA PLAN vouchers come with free lifetime incoming call validity and provide talk-time worth Rs 32.58 and 74.29, respectively. Furthermore, SMSs would be offered at a special price of 50 paise for both national and local messages.

Existing subscribers can also avail of the benefit of STD calling at just 30 paise per minute for the first 600 minutes across India by recharging with other ‘ULTA Plan Special Tariff Vouchers’ available at Rs 26 in the Delhi, Punjab, Himachal Pradesh, Haryana, Kolkata, Mumbai and Maharashtra & Goa Circles—and at Rs 16 in Jammu & Kashmir, UP East, MPCG, RoWB, Orissa, Assam, North-East, Karnataka, Tamil Nadu, Kerala, Andhra Pradesh, Bihar, UP West, Rajasthan and Gujarat—with a validity of 30 days. For local calls, existing subscribers will be charged 50 paise per minute.

To activate the ULTA PACK with an SMS, subscribers have to simply SMS ‘GET ULTA’ to 12524. To avail the benefit through an SMS, customers will be charged Rs 24 in Delhi, Punjab, Himachal Pradesh, Haryana, Kolkata, Mumbai and Maharashtra & Goa, while customers in Jammu & Kashmir, UP East, MPCG, RoWB, Orissa, Assam, North-East, Karnataka, Tamil Nadu, Kerala, Andhra Pradesh, Bihar, UP West, Rajasthan and Gujarat can avail the same at Rs 15.
